Can confirm this bug with smart stack. Currently, I have a copper smart stack which holds two copper and cannot be merged together (one is 52 while the other is 18). How it happened for me:

  1. Had a stack of ~80 copper ore
  2. Extracted/Cooked (what’s the term here!? XD) the cores which yielded the 18 stack (ran out of coal)
  3. Started the extraction again once I’ve mined out some coal then quit the game (yesterday).
  4. I’ve come back today and the 52 stack cannot be merged with the 18 stack.

Really sickening bug I am having…Whenever I try to look around by moving my mouse, I am constantly getting a rubberbanding effect. It snaps my view back to where i was facing in a very stuttery/jerky motion. It happens less when i look around while moving, but its making me really motion sick, and can’t play the game :frowning: Please help!

I have this same issue when my FPS gets too low. Try turning off per pixel lighting in the graphics options. This usually doubles my FPS and removes the rubber-banding effect when turning.

Found another issue with dirt blocks that have grass on them. When you are mining any dirt block with grass on it you won’t receive mining experience. If you place a block on top of the dirt block to remove the grass you will then get experience when mining that block.
